Sexual Harassment
Unwelcome advances, requests for sexual favors, and other
verbal or physical conduct of a sexual nature.
The U.S. Supreme Court test for determining if sexual
harassment has occurred:
whether comments or behavior in a work environment
would reasonably be perceived, and is perceived, as hostile
or abusive.
